The Biochemistry: Energy at the Cellular Level
CoQ10 exists in two forms: ubiquinone (oxidized) and ubiquinol (reduced). Inside mitochondria, CoQ10 functions as an essential electron carrier in the respiratory chain—the biochemical process that generates ATP, your cells’ energy currency. Without adequate CoQ10, mitochondria cannot produce energy efficiently. The body synthesizes CoQ10 endogenously, but production declines approximately 50% by age 40 and continues dropping thereafter. This natural decline is why supplementation becomes increasingly relevant as men age.

Heart Health: The Landmark Evidence
The strongest evidence for CoQ10 comes from cardiovascular research. The Q-SYMBIO trial (Mortensen et al., 2014) followed 420 patients with heart failure for 2 years. Men and women assigned to 300mg CoQ10 daily experienced a 43% reduction in cardiovascular mortality compared to placebo. This is landmark-level evidence—the kind that shifts clinical practice. For men with diagnosed heart failure, CoQ10 supplementation has moved from speculative to evidence-supported.
The cardiovascular benefits extend to blood pressure regulation. Rosenfeldt’s 2007 meta-analysis of CoQ10 trials found an average reduction of 11 mmHg systolic and 7 mmHg diastolic blood pressure—modest but clinically meaningful improvements achieved through natural supplementation.
Statins and CoQ10: Protecting Muscle Function
Statin medications (atorvastatin, simvastatin, rosuvastatin) inhibit HMG-CoA reductase, the enzyme responsible for cholesterol synthesis. This same pathway produces CoQ10, so statin use directly suppresses endogenous CoQ10 production. Statin-induced myopathy—muscle pain, weakness, or damage—affects 5-10% of statin users and forces many off medication.
Supplemental CoQ10 may reverse this side effect. Caso et al. (2007) randomized 50 statin-using patients with muscle pain to either 100mg CoQ10 or placebo. CoQ10 supplementation resulted in significant pain reduction and muscle function improvement. For men experiencing statin myopathy, CoQ10 supplementation is worth discussing with your prescribing physician.
Male Fertility and Sperm Quality
Mitochondria power sperm motility. Safarinejad’s 2012 randomized trial assigned 212 infertile men to 200mg CoQ10 daily or placebo for 6 months. CoQ10 supplementation resulted in significant improvements in sperm density, sperm count, and sperm motility compared to placebo. For men concerned about fertility or with documented low sperm parameters, CoQ10 evidence-based dosing is 200-300mg daily.
Energy, Fatigue, and Exercise Performance
Because CoQ10 is fundamental to ATP production, its depletion—whether from aging, statin use, or mitochondrial dysfunction—correlates with fatigue and reduced exercise capacity. Supplementation may restore energy and performance in CoQ10-deficient populations. However, evidence in healthy young men without documented CoQ10 deficiency is more preliminary.
Some evidence suggests CoQ10 supplementation may improve power output and reduce oxidative stress during intense exercise, though effect sizes tend to be modest. This area remains preliminary-to-moderate in evidence strength.
Dose Strategy: Form, Amount, and Age
Two forms of CoQ10 exist:
- Ubiquinone (oxidized): The standard form, less expensive, but requires conversion to ubiquinol (the active form) in the liver. Absorption is moderate, typically 3-5% of oral dose reaches systemic circulation unchanged.
- Ubiquinol (reduced): The active, antioxidant form. More bioavailable than ubiquinone—approximately 2-3x better absorption. More expensive, but particularly valuable for men over 40 whose hepatic conversion capacity naturally declines.
Dosing recommendations by application:
- Heart failure or cardiovascular risk: 300mg daily (ubiquinol preferred, oil-based softgels)
- Statin muscle pain support: 100-200mg daily (ubiquinol if tolerating statins long-term)
- Male fertility: 200-300mg daily for 3-6 months
- General antioxidant and energy support: 100-200mg daily (ubiquinol if age 40+)
CoQ10 is fat-soluble—always take with meals containing fat for optimal absorption. Oil-based softgels absorb significantly better than dry powder capsules.
Who Should Prioritize CoQ10
CoQ10 becomes increasingly relevant with age. Men over 40 with diagnosed cardiovascular disease, heart failure, high blood pressure, or taking statins should strongly consider supplementation. Men concerned about fertility or with documented sperm parameter issues have evidence-based rationale for use. Men experiencing statin-induced muscle pain have good evidence supporting a trial.
Generally healthy young men without cardiovascular risk factors may benefit from CoQ10 but shouldn’t treat it as a required supplement—food sources and endogenous production are typically adequate in youth.
Drug Interactions and Safety
CoQ10 interacts primarily with blood-thinning medications. If you’re taking warfarin (Coumadin) or other anticoagulants, notify your prescribing physician before starting CoQ10—supplementation may reduce medication efficacy. Beta-blockers also lower CoQ10 levels, so men on these medications for blood pressure or heart rhythm have additional reason to consider supplementation.
CoQ10 is well-tolerated at clinical doses (100-300mg daily). Minor gastrointestinal upset or insomnia can occur but is rare. No established upper tolerable limit exists, though doses exceeding 1200mg daily lack additional research support.
